The Reefs Club is a very nice hotel. The month of January is off off season. The cheapest room is poolside which is 284 per night and includes a full american breakfast, afternoon tea, and dinner. We loved this quiet hotel. You will get a true Bermudian feel here. You can also catch a bus to town at the entrance. We stayed poolside (if stairs are okay for you-take the upper pool-side rooms.) We found these to have a great view and were quiet enough. This is a hotel that has very few children there and would probably be half empty this time of year. I would think St. George's would be a good choice - it is very quaint and charming. You can rent an apartment for $100 a day and be within walking distance of everything - restaurants, shopping, a grocery store and more.
